Samuel Frank is recruiting for a Field Service Engineer to join a well-established manufacturer of industrial automation and packaging machinery. This role will suit an electrically biased, multi-skilled engineer who enjoys fault finding and working on customer sites across a range of manufacturing environments. The successful Field Service Engineer can be based anywhere in the UK. The position is heavily site-based and could suit someone at the earlier stage of their career who is progressing well and wants to accelerate their development in a hands-on, customer-facing role.
Responsibilities
- Carrying out service, maintenance and fault finding on automated machinery across FMCG, food and automotive environments
- Performing testing and diagnostics to ensure equipment is fully operational before handover
- Delivering training to customers on operation and basic maintenance of machinery
- Completing preventative maintenance activities and installing retrofit upgrades
- Acting as the on-site representative of the business, building strong working relationships with customers
- Identifying opportunities for improvements, spare parts and ongoing service support
This role involves significant travel – around 95% of your time will be spent away from home, with approximately 75% of site work within the UK and the remainder overseas.
Qualifications
- Electrically biased but multi-skilled background; including controls, drives and fault finding
- Experience within manufacturing environments such as FMCG, food or automotive
- Exposure to industrial automation, packaging machinery or special purpose equipment
- Strong problem-solving ability and confidence working independently
- Clear communication skills and a professional approach on customer sites
- Full UK driving licence
Package & Benefits
- Company car included
- Overtime paid at x1.3 for hours worked over 7.5 per day
- Strong earning potential through overtime and travel
- Opportunity to develop quickly within a growing, international engineering business
This Field Service Engineer opportunity offers broad exposure across multiple sectors, the chance to develop technically at pace and a clear path for progression.
